Output 90d3e3785aa155d47d038e2b51e209ac7e51263ff365db133090094a8fc94a07:1

value
335441664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99bcd3dd3f12c98b0a4900f69a0830f7696055f6 OP_EQUAL
address
3FhuWs8SMZKYeBqRzREeUd84JaSak3th7B
transaction
90d3e3785aa155d47d038e2b51e209ac7e51263ff365db133090094a8fc94a07
spent
true